First Fisher Ministry
The First Fisher Ministry was the sixth Australian Commonwealth ministry, and ran from 13 November 1908 to 2 June 1909.[1]
Portfolio | Minister |
---|---|
Prime Minister and Treasurer | Hon Andrew Fisher, MP |
Attorney-General | Hon Billy Hughes, MP |
Minister for External Affairs | Hon Egerton Lee Batchelor, MP |
Minister for Home Affairs | Hon Hugh Mahon, MP |
Postmaster-General | Hon Josiah Thomas, MP |
Minister for Defence | Senator Hon George Pearce |
Minister for Trade and Customs | Hon Frank Tudor, MP |
Vice-President of the Executive Council | Senator Hon Gregor McGregor |
Minister without portfolio | Hon James Hutchison, MP |
